Gardasil is marketed as a cervical cancer vaccine,but it is actually a human papilloma virus (HPV) vaccine.Why is this done?


A) The virus multiplies more rapidly in cancerous cells.
B) Cancer cells are particularly susceptible to viral infection.
C) Genital warts is a sign of cancer.
D) HPV in the cervical epithelial cells may cause the cells to become cancerous.
